About the Item

A Queen Anne period walnut stool. Early 18th century, circa 1710. Upholstered in 17th century tapestry, and close-nailed. Original stretchers and rails, all firm in the joints. Ready to use, in excellent condition. Ref: In 'The Shorter Dictionary of English Furniture' Ralph Edwards CBE FSA illustrates an antique walnut stool of a similar period, circa 1700, Hamlyn, London, (Fourth impression 1972) p. 50, ill. 29. Measures: W 18" (46cm.) D 14" (36cm.) H 17" (43cm.).
